Why You Should Reuse Coffee Grounds
Discarding used coffee grounds is a missed opportunity as they have numerous practical applications! Here’s how they can transform your home and garden:
For the Garden
Natural Fertilizer: Coffee grounds are rich in potassium and nitrogen, essential nutrients for plant growth and health. Sprinkle them around plants or mix them into compost to enhance soil quality.
Insect Deterrent: Coffee grounds can repel pests such as slugs, moles, and other garden invaders. Spread them around plants to keep these unwanted visitors at bay.
Attracting Earthworms: Earthworms love coffee grounds. Their activity aerates and enriches the soil, improving its quality and fertility.
